Busan Bukhang 'Lotte Castle De Mer' Model Exhibition Hall Opens on the 12th
Life Accommodation Facilities Free from Subscription and Loan Regulations
Lotte Construction opened the model exhibition hall for the residential lodging facility 'Lotte Castle De Mer' located in Choryang-dong, Dong-gu, Busan Metropolitan City on the 12th, and has begun full-scale sales.
Residential lodging facilities can be applied for anywhere nationwide regardless of income or home ownership, as long as the applicant is 19 years or older, even without a subscription savings account. Individual registration is possible, and since it is classified as a lodging facility rather than a house, resale is free and loan regulations do not apply.
Located at the core site of the Bukhang redevelopment project, this complex consists of two buildings ranging from 5 basement floors to 59 above-ground floors, with a total of 1,221 units and exclusive areas ranging from 45 to 335㎡. Except for some penthouses, the entire supply is composed of small to medium-sized units, which are highly preferred.
Busan Port, the first port redevelopment case in Korea, is gaining more attention as the second phase of the Bukhang redevelopment project gains momentum following the first phase. The second phase of the Bukhang redevelopment project, which will begin in 2022, is expected to transform into an international exchange area centered on new marine industries by harmoniously developing the port, railway, and the original downtown area in a complex and connected manner, with the 'Busan City Consortium' participating as the developer.
The complex is adjacent to Busan Station and Choryang Station on Busan Subway Line 1. With the full-scale construction of the 'C-Bay Park Line (C-Bay~Park, tram)' connecting the Bukhang redevelopment area and downtown, transportation conditions are expected to improve further. The first phase 1-1 section of the C-Bay Park Line is a 1.9 km long catenary-free low-floor tram running on the ground, scheduled to stop at five locations in the first phase of the Bukhang redevelopment area. A station will be built right in front of the complex where 'Lotte Castle De Mer' is located.
Subscription applications can be made on the official website of Lotte Castle De Mer and are divided into four groups. To apply, a subscription deposit of 1 million KRW is required for groups 1 (45~46㎡), 2 (71㎡), and 3 (90~91㎡), and 5 million KRW for group 4 (314~335㎡). Also, one application per group is allowed, so up to four applications per person are possible. However, duplicate applications within the same group by the same person are not permitted.

The model exhibition hall is located at 1522 U-dong, Haeundae-gu, Busan Metropolitan City, and will operate by reservation only to prevent the spread of COVID-19. Visitors can make advance visit reservations through the official website, and entry is allowed only for those with reservations and one accompanying person. For consumers who find it difficult to visit in person, a virtual model exhibition hall will also be prepared on the website. Move-in is scheduled for August 2025.
